Transaction e668dcbe0a66d2c5ca15fb45cfa98f9e76599bfc2843c4d663cb42931535c9f1

18 Input
1 Outputs
  • e668dcbe0a66d2c5ca15fb45cfa98f9e76599bfc2843c4d663cb42931535c9f1:0
  • value  48875742
    address  3DZd4E7xKd79VTiBeYmrr8g4wFKMVHRWSJ